United StatesWe recently had the pleasure of staying at this Ryokan on our most recent trip to Kyoto. From the moment we stepped onto the property, we were impressed by the warm and welcoming atmosphere and incredibly friendly and attentive staff. They checked us in and welcomed us with match green and an absolutely delicious match mochi- HOMEMADE. The overall experience exceeding our expectations. It location was secluded and breathtaking. The rooms were clean and spacious for a traditional Ryokan. We appreciated the amenities including tradition yukatas that we wore to dinner. They also provided additional service and helped us coordinate an early taxi since we were leaving before the provided shuttle. One of the highlights of our stay was the hotel's dinner and traditional Japanese breakfast provided within your stay. we indulged in a delicious meal and breakfast reflecting a traditional meal for Japan. Overall, our stay was nothing short of exceptional. The combination of top-notch service, impeccable accommodations, and prime location made for an unforgettable and relaxing stay. We will be returning to the perfect little gem of Kyoto! Thank you!

Hong KongHotel was difficult to find, had to get off the car and ask locals , they also had to call the hotel for us to confirm the exact location. Also, the public onsen only allows 4 people in one time and the size is rather small, otherwise you need to wait for your turn. So I don’t think it worths the money cuz it’s expensive. Hotel doesn’t have any entertainment other than the onsen. So I don’t recommend staying more than two nights.
The interior was amazing, staff were mostly friendly and helpful. Food was really tasty, the portions were BIG.

TaiwanA little bit far from Kyoto station, which takes about at least 1.5 hours to get to the hotel room. Also, most of the staff could speak only a little English, if you don’t use the translation app on the smartphone, it would be a little trouble for communication.
The receptionists are very polite and kind. And the hotel room is awesome. When we checked out, one of the staff drive us to the bus station, which made us feel well treated very much.
